Mon sac « Bonne Nuit» de CPF
Vous êtes parent de famille? Si oui, vous savez qu’il est important d’établir une bonne routine pour l’heure du dodo. C’est pourquoi CPF a créé une nouvelle ressource qui joint l’utile à l’agréable pour les enfants de trois à cinq ans : notre sac « Bonne Nuit » vous aidera à établir une routine avec votre enfant tout en lui donnant la chance d’apprendre et de pratiquer le français!

Goodnight Bags
If you’re the parent of a young child, you know a good bedtime routine is imperative. That’s why CPF created an awesome new resource for families who have children aged 3-5 years old. We combined learning French with a bedtime routine to bring you the CPF Good Night Bag!

Campaign aims to save French courses at University of Alberta’s Campus Saint-Jean
“The University of Alberta’s Campus Saint-Jean has been a home for French education for more than 100 years, but now, thanks to reduced funding by the Alberta government and a freeze on reserve funds, nearly half of its courses could be axed.”
